National Night Out 2009

On Tuesday, August 6, 2009, over 70 San José neighborhoods joined forces with thousands of communities nationwide for the 26th annual National Night Out by enjoying an evening with their neighbors and local police officers.  Over 34 million people and 10,000 communities nationwide were expected to participate in “America’s Night Out Against Crime.”

National Night Out is designed to heighten crime and drug awareness, generate support for and participation in anticrime efforts, and strengthening neighborhood spirit and police and community partnerships.  In addition, this night sends the message that neighbors are working together to keep their neighborhoods safe. Aside from the valuable information parents received regarding neighborhood safety, the resource fair boasted a wide range of activities to entertain and educate youth.

My office proudly took part in National Night Out and hosted our 2nd annual National Night Out Resource Fair and Outdoor Movie Night, featuring the film “Kung Fu Panda.”  By putting together a movie night, families and neighbors were able to attend and participate in a fun and entertaining evening.  Not only did this event promote community unity, it was also a great way for my office to provide important resources for the neighborhood and to involve the District 4 community in this national celebration.

National Night Out was a successful partnership between the community, San José Police Department, and the City of San José. I would also like to thank our community partners, North Valley Community Association, North Valley Chinese Schools, and the Parks and Recreation Staff, for their support and assistance.  The success of District 4 depends on the collaborative efforts of our communities.
